Top 5 Carpooling and Ridesharing Apps on Android in Australia Q3 2022
In Q3 2022, the top carpooling and ridesharing apps on Android in Australia, including Uber and DiDi Rider, showed diverse trends in downloads and active user metrics.
In the third quarter of 2022, the performance of the top carpooling and ridesharing apps on the Android platform in Australia presented varied trends in downloads and active users, according to Sensor Tower data.
Uber - Request a ride saw weekly downloads fluctuate, beginning at approximately 9.6K in late June and peaking at around 10.8K in mid-September. Active users for the app exhibited a notable increase, rising from about 310K at the start of the quarter to over 350K by the end of September.
DiDi Rider: Affordable rides experienced a slight decline in weekly downloads, starting from around 8.4K at the end of June and dropping to roughly 6.8K by late September. Despite this, active user numbers remained relatively stable, hovering around 135K to 145K throughout the quarter.
For Uber - Driver: Drive & Deliver, weekly downloads showed a moderate increase, moving from about 4.6K in late June to a high of 7.1K in mid-September before settling at 6.3K by the end of the quarter. The active user count remained fairly consistent, fluctuating between 52K and 58K.
inDrive. Save on city rides had a mixed performance with weekly downloads starting at approximately 4.1K in late June, hitting a low of about 1.9K in early August, and recovering to about 2.9K by the end of September. Active users showed a positive trend, increasing from around 10.8K to 14.8K over the quarter.
Lastly, Ola: Book Cab, Auto, Bike Taxi maintained a stable download rate, with weekly downloads fluctuating slightly around 1.1K. The app's active user base, however, showed a slight decline, starting from approximately 215K in late June and ending at around 204K by the end of September.
